Chapter 384

“I’ll continue taking the medicine,” she said. Even if Mrs. Stapleton hadn’t come today, she would have continued the treatment. Partly because she did want children, but also for her own health. Theodore had made that clear last night-the main reason he insisted she take it was for her well-being.
Mrs. Stapleton’s face lit up. “Oh, that’s wonderful.”
With the air cleared between them, Mrs. Stapleton left, sparing them both any further awkwardness. Penelope had lunch and then went upstairs to change. As she was grabbing her phone to leave, a news notification caught her eye. It was about Donald.
Being a major star, his every move was scrutinized. When he mentioned in an interview that he was organizing an art exhibition for someone named Edith, the story immediately went viral.
People were asking who Edith was. They were searching for her artwork. They were speculating about her relationship with Donald. Suddenly, the name ‘Edith’ was everywhere. The few paintings of hers that existed online drew praise for their skill, only fueling public curiosity. Donald had said he wanted the world to see her talent, but Penelope wasn’t sure if that’s what her mother would have wanted. For as long as she could remember, her mother had never once picked up a paintbrush. All of her surviving works were from before her split with Donald.
Penelope scrolled through a few comments. As she was about to close the page, one comment shot to the top. It was from someone named Jack Lee: Edith is a bitch!
Penelope frowned. In the replies, people were asking if he knew Edith and why he would say such a thing.
Jack replied: Some artist, my ass. She only dated Donald because the Bishop family was rich. But when Mr. Hans Bishop refused to let them marry, Donald was stupid enough to cut ties with his family for her. She couldn’t handle being poor, so she started sleeping with me. I gave her money, she got in my bed. After a few times, I got bored and dumped her.
The comment section exploded. People were shocked that Donald’s long-lost love was that kind of person. They commiserated with him and furiously condemned Edith.
“You’re not even human! If you had a shred of decency, you’d be apologizing to Mr. Bishop right now!”
“Yeah, she has to apologize! Mr. Bishop wasted so many years treating her like some pure, unattainable love!”
“It’s not just Mr. Bishop! She owes Mrs. Bishop an apology, too! She’s a victim in all of this!”
The tide of public opinion turned in an instant. The entire internet was calling for Edith’s head.
Penelope couldn’t let this stand. She immediately contacted Timothy and asked him to use his skills to dig up information on this Jack. It didn’t take long. Jack was in his forties, a local from Orenth who owned a furniture factory. He wasn’t wealthy, but he was comfortable. He had also studied art and had been one of her mother’s classmates at the academy.
